package org.hibernate.bytecode.enhance.spi.interceptor;
import java.io.Serializable;
import java.util.ArrayList;
import java.util.Collections;
import java.util.HashMap;
import java.util.Iterator;
import java.util.LinkedHashMap;
import java.util.LinkedHashSet;
import java.util.List;
import java.util.Map;
import java.util.Set;
import org.hibernate.boot.spi.MetadataImplementor;
import org.hibernate.mapping.PersistentClass;
import org.hibernate.mapping.Property;
import org.hibernate.persister.spi.PersisterCreationContext;
/**
* Information about all of the bytecode lazy attributes for an entity
*
* @author Steve Ebersole
*/
public class LazyAttributesMetadata implements Serializable {
/**
* Build a LazyFetchGroupMetadata based on the attributes defined for the
* PersistentClass
*/
public static LazyAttributesMetadata from(
PersistentClass mappedEntity,
boolean isEnhanced,
boolean collectionsInDefaultFetchGroupEnabled,
PersisterCreationContext creationContext) {
final Map lazyAttributeDescriptorMap = new LinkedHashMap<>();
final Map> fetchGroupToAttributesMap = new HashMap<>();
int i = -1;
int x = 0;
final Iterator itr = mappedEntity.getPropertyClosureIterator();
while ( itr.hasNext() ) {
i++;
final Property property = (Property) itr.next();
final boolean lazy = ! EnhancementHelper.includeInBaseFetchGroup(
property,
isEnhanced,
(entityName) -> {
final MetadataImplementor metadata = creationContext.getMetadata();
final PersistentClass entityBinding = metadata.getEntityBinding( entityName );
assert entityBinding != null;
return entityBinding.hasSubclasses();
},
collectionsInDefaultFetchGroupEnabled
);
if ( lazy ) {
final LazyAttributeDescriptor lazyAttributeDescriptor = LazyAttributeDescriptor.from( property, i, x++ );
lazyAttributeDescriptorMap.put( lazyAttributeDescriptor.getName(), lazyAttributeDescriptor );
final Set attributeSet = fetchGroupToAttributesMap.computeIfAbsent(
lazyAttributeDescriptor.getFetchGroupName(),
k -> new LinkedHashSet<>()
);
attributeSet.add( lazyAttributeDescriptor.getName() );
}
}
if ( lazyAttributeDescriptorMap.isEmpty() ) {
return new LazyAttributesMetadata( mappedEntity.getEntityName() );
}
for ( Map.Entry> entry : fetchGroupToAttributesMap.entrySet() ) {
entry.setValue( Collections.unmodifiableSet( entry.getValue() ) );
}
return new LazyAttributesMetadata(
mappedEntity.getEntityName(),
Collections.unmodifiableMap( lazyAttributeDescriptorMap ),
Collections.unmodifiableMap( fetchGroupToAttributesMap )
);
}
public static LazyAttributesMetadata nonEnhanced(String entityName) {
return new LazyAttributesMetadata( entityName );
}
private final String entityName;
private final Map lazyAttributeDescriptorMap;
private final Map> fetchGroupToAttributeMap;
private final Set fetchGroupNames;
private final Set lazyAttributeNames;
public LazyAttributesMetadata(String entityName) {
this( entityName, Collections.emptyMap(), Collections.emptyMap() );
}
public LazyAttributesMetadata(
String entityName,
Map lazyAttributeDescriptorMap,
Map> fetchGroupToAttributeMap) {
this.entityName = entityName;
this.lazyAttributeDescriptorMap = lazyAttributeDescriptorMap;
this.fetchGroupToAttributeMap = fetchGroupToAttributeMap;
this.fetchGroupNames = Collections.unmodifiableSet( fetchGroupToAttributeMap.keySet() );
this.lazyAttributeNames = Collections.unmodifiableSet( lazyAttributeDescriptorMap.keySet() );
}
public String getEntityName() {
return entityName;
}
public boolean hasLazyAttributes() {
return !lazyAttributeDescriptorMap.isEmpty();
}
public int lazyAttributeCount() {
return lazyAttributeDescriptorMap.size();
}
public Set getLazyAttributeNames() {
return lazyAttributeNames;
}
/**
* @return an immutable set
*/
public Set getFetchGroupNames() {
return fetchGroupNames;
}
public boolean isLazyAttribute(String attributeName) {
return lazyAttributeDescriptorMap.containsKey( attributeName );
}
public String getFetchGroupName(String attributeName) {
return lazyAttributeDescriptorMap.get( attributeName ).getFetchGroupName();
}
public Set getAttributesInFetchGroup(String fetchGroupName) {
return fetchGroupToAttributeMap.get( fetchGroupName );
}
public List getFetchGroupAttributeDescriptors(String groupName) {
final List list = new ArrayList();
for ( String attributeName : fetchGroupToAttributeMap.get( groupName ) ) {
list.add( lazyAttributeDescriptorMap.get( attributeName ) );
}
return list;
}
/**
* @deprecated This method is not being used and as such will be removed
*/
@Deprecated
public Set getAttributesInSameFetchGroup(String attributeName) {
final String fetchGroupName = getFetchGroupName( attributeName );
return getAttributesInFetchGroup( fetchGroupName );
}
}
